Maybe I can share some thoughts about my first game into Infernals.
First of all, the models are enormous and very cool.
We played Syvestro into Omodamos.
My syvestro list is kind of standard at the moment, for those that choose not to run a Vulcan with him:

I certainly can’t recall the game step-by step (I’m old and it was over a week ago) but I’ll try to give the key points of the game and my thoughts about the matchup:
I played my Toro carelessly and lost it early to a Desolator benefitting from an early feat from Omodamos.
I tried to retaliate as hard as possible with my feat turn, aiming to remove as many heavies as possible. This was made rather difficult by dodging lights, countercharging heavies, unexpected Umbral Guardians and some very poor activation optimisation by me. Nevertheless, I believe I was able to claim 2 heavies, 1 or 2 lights and put two of the remaining heavies on only 1 or 2 boxes.
This was all at the cost of leaving my battle engines in very vulnerable positions. Gramps felt that Omodamos needed to take care of the situation personally, so between him and two of the remaining heavies, the BEs were freed of their material forms and replaced with a beautiful pair of matching smoking craters in “partner look”.
Unfortunately for the big guy, he was left out in front of the sad remains of my army on zero camp and was issued with a 3rd class one-way ticket to Void Hauptbahnhof.
It was a pretty fun game and Omodamos is terrifying. We agreed, however, that Syvestro is probably quite favoured in the matchup.
I can see why Omodamos is considered the more straightforward of the Infernal Masters. In an ideal world he wants to upkeep Synergy and poop out a Heavy every turn with the bonus of maybe putting out Locked Horns too. His Feat is a great enabler for his attrition plan. Cultists hang around repairing heavies and handing out essence. If there are souls to claim, Omo can become insane.
Infernal Horrors are really, really dangerous under Synergy and can do so much work with free charges, tons of initial attacks and stacks of essence everywhere. There’s a load of tools available to enable their application.
The big weakness of Horrors in general is their lack of survivability. So few boxes.
Syvestro has a couple of key tools for the matchup; Upkeep removal forcing Omo to spend extra essence and meaning he must activate first to get that spell back up and therefore can’t benefit him from it himself. I believe this also puts him in a position to not be able to summon, and cast Locked Horns and still have a comfortable camp, so he has to play sub-optimally.
The list has a ton of medium-strength sprays which are ideal for putting damage on Horrors. They can often line up multiple targets and have no problem hitting DEF 11. Sprays also get around a lot of the Infernal anti-shooting tech and don’t care much about Locked Horns.
The list also doesn’t have an awful lot of souls to reap, outside of the Halberdiers who are, as usual, annoying to remove, especially as they can be made immune to Corrosion damage.
I believe Syvestro’s list generally outthreats Omodamos’ which forces the Horrors to commit or be chipped down from a distance. The Horrors are not survivable enough to send in individually, and there’s not a lot of screening models available.
If the Horrors *can* be delivered, they absolutely brutalise the poor, innocent Crucible Guard models, the challenge being to get them to their targets undamaged.
